"Modern Family" is airing a rerun Wednesday night, but an hour later you can catch the show's Eric Stonestreet in an original performance. Just don't expect a lot of laughs.Stonestreet, who plays Cameron on the ABC show, is guest-starring in the season finale of "Nip/Tuck." He'll be playing a death-row inmate who's too obese to execute, so prison officials pressure Sean (Dylan Walsh) and Christian (Julian McMahon) into giving him liposuction...
